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small sink overflow on your own with some basic cleaning supplies.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to structural damage and mold growth; it’s best to call a professional to handle this type of situation. |
| Water-damaged roof | No | Yes | A water-damaged roof can be a serious safety hazard; it’s best to call a professional to handle this type of situation. |
| Mold-infested attic | No | Yes | Mold can be a serious health hazard; it’s best to call a professional to handle this type of situation. |
| Basement flood recovery | No | Yes | Basement floods can be devastating, causing thousands of dollars in damage; it’s best to call a professional to handle this type of situation. |
| Post-remediation verification | No | Yes | Post-remediation verification is essential to ensure that your home is safe and free from moisture; it’s best to call a professional to handle this type of situation. |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ost In The 27278 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 27278 area.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ners in this area have encountered. Keep in mind that ex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to ensure you get the best possible price.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The severity of the water dam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ed can all impact the cost of emergency water extraction.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the complexity of the drying process can all impact the cost of structural drying. |
| Mold Inspection and Testing |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the complexity of the inspection can all impact the cost of mold inspection and testing.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| The severity of the sewage backup,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ed can all impact the cost of sewage cleanup.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| The severity of the flood,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ed can all impact the cost of basement flood recovery. |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ment needed, and the complexity of the verification process can all impact the cost of post-remediation verification. |
